#00150 Sprint Backlog และ Product Backlog

Sprint Backlog และ Product Backlog เป็นสองสิ่งที่สำคัญใน Scrum ที่ช่วยในการจัดการงานพัฒนาผลิตภัณฑ์ แต่มีบทบาทและลักษณะที่แตกต่างกัน Product Backlog คือรายการสิ่งที่ต้องทำทั้งหมดของผลิตภัณฑ์ เปรียบเสมือน "รายการความฝัน" ของผลิตภัณฑ์ที่รวบรวมความต้องการของผู้ใช้งาน ฟีเจอร์ใหม่ๆ การปรับปรุงแก้ไขต่างๆ ที่มาของ Product Backlog มาจากความต้องการที่จะรวบรวมและจัดการความต้องการที่เปลี่ยนแปลงอยู่เสมอของลูกค้าและตลาด ในขณะที่ Sprint Backlog คือส่วนย่อยของ Product Backlog ที่ทีมพัฒนาเลือกมาทำใน Sprint นั้นๆ เปรียบเสมือน "แผนการทำงาน" สำหรับ Sprint นั้นๆ

Product Backlog ช่วยแก้ปัญหาความไม่ชัดเจนของเป้าหมายและทิศทางของผลิตภัณฑ์ ช่วยให้ Product Owner (ผู้รับผิดชอบผลิตภัณฑ์) สามารถจัดลำดับความสำคัญของงาน และสื่อสารวิสัยทัศน์ของผลิตภัณฑ์ให้ทีมเข้าใจ ในขณะที่ Sprint Backlog ช่วยแก้ปัญหาการทำงานที่ไม่มีโฟกัส ช่วยให้ทีมมีเป้าหมายที่ชัดเจนในแต่ละ Sprint และทำงานร่วมกันได้อย่างมีประสิทธิภาพ นอกจากนี้ Sprint Backlog ยังช่วยให้ทีมติดตามความคืบหน้าของงานใน Sprint ได้ง่ายขึ้น

พัฒนาการของ Product Backlog เริ่มจากการเป็นเพียงรายการง่ายๆ ของสิ่งที่ต้องทำ ต่อมาได้พัฒนามาเป็นรูปแบบ User Story ที่เน้นมุมมองของผู้ใช้งาน เช่น "ในฐานะผู้ใช้งาน ฉันต้องการ… เพื่อที่จะ…" ทำให้ทีมเข้าใจความต้องการของผู้ใช้งานได้ดีขึ้น ส่วน Sprint Backlog ก็มีการพัฒนาจากรายการงาน ไปสู่การแตกงานเป็น Task ย่อยๆ เพื่อให้ทีมสามารถประเมินและติดตามงานได้ละเอียดมากขึ้น ปัจจุบันมีการใช้เครื่องมือดิจิทัลต่างๆ เช่น Jira, Trello ในการจัดการทั้ง Product Backlog และ Sprint Backlog ทำให้การทำงานสะดวกและมีประสิทธิภาพมากขึ้น

วิธีการทำงานคือ Product Owner จะเป็นผู้ดูแล Product Backlog โดยจะเพิ่ม ลบ หรือปรับปรุงรายการต่างๆ และจัดลำดับความสำคัญของงาน ทีมพัฒนาจะใช้ Product Backlog ในการวางแผน Sprint โดยจะเลือกงานจาก Product Backlog ที่มีลำดับความสำคัญสูงมาใส่ใน Sprint Backlog และแตกงานเป็น Task ย่อยๆ ในระหว่าง Sprint ทีมจะติดตามความคืบหน้าของงานใน Sprint Backlog และปรับปรุงแผนหากจำเป็น แนวโน้มในอนาคตคือการนำเทคนิคต่างๆ เช่น AI มาช่วยในการวิเคราะห์และจัดลำดับความสำคัญของงานใน Product Backlog และช่วยในการวางแผน Sprint ให้มีประสิทธิภาพมากขึ้น โดยเน้นการทำงานร่วมกันของทีมและการปรับตัวต่อการเปลี่ยนแปลง